Heath Springs and Kershaw are places in South Carolina.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Kershaw has the higher population (2,220 vs 825 in Heath Springs). Kershaw has the higher median household income ($58,077 vs $50,500 in Heath Springs). Kershaw has the higher median home value ($145,800 vs $113,800 in Heath Springs).
